IFeedSharingInformation::GetExpires

获取 expires 值以了解 FeedSync 共享信息。

HRESULT GetExpires(
  DWORD * pdwCcExpires,
  LPWSTR wszExpires);

参数

  • pdwCcExpires
    [in, out] 指定 wszExpires 中的字符数。如果 wszExpires 太小,则返回检索值所需的字符数;否则返回写入的字符数。
  • wszExpires
    [in, out, string, size_is(*pdwCcSince)] 返回 FeedSync 共享信息的 expires 值。

返回值

  • S_OK

  • 如果项历史记录不包含 expires 值,则返回值为 S_FALSE。

  • E_POINTER

  • 如果 wszExpires 太小,则返回值为 HRESULT_FROM_WIN32(ERROR_MORE_DATA)。在这种情况下,将在 pdwCcExpires 中返回必需的字节数。

备注

Sync Framework 不会以任何方式解释或验证此值。

expires 值表示馈送发布服务器建议的过期日期和时间。为避免错过项更新,订阅服务器必须在馈送过期之前读取该馈送。

请参阅

参考

IFeedSharingInformation 接口